Summary
A porcelain tea service with a green border with gilding, the centre decorated with floral sprays, unmarked, Coalport, c. 1830. The set comprises 38 pieces: seven tea cups, twelve coffee cups, one bowl, one milk jug, six large plates and eleven saucers.
Provenance
Egerton collection devised to the National Trust in 1960 by Maurice, 4th Baron Egerton of Tatton (1874-1958).
